Ticket: The Fernbrook clinic reminder job skipped its 6am run again — looks like the scheduler lock from Saturday's deploy never got released, so the job thinks another instance is still running. Patients got duplicate reminders on retry instead. Manual unlock works for now; proper fix is a lock TTL. If it recurs tonight, grab the run's token printed below.

pipeline stamp: htk4_66df

Leadership Review Briefing — Marlowe's Pantry Pilot

Welcome aboard. Quick picture before Friday's review: our six-store pilot with the Marlowe's Pantry chain has run eight weeks. Sell-through on the Fennick snack range is tracking about 20% above forecast in the Oakhollow stores, flatter elsewhere. Their buying team likes the shelf-ready packaging but wants faster restock cycles. We think there's a regional rollout case, though logistics costs need another look. The confidential planning note you'll want to read first sits just below.

management briefing: Headcount on the Belix team goes from 60 to 93 by the end of November. Gross margin on Belix came in at 23 percent against a plan of 47 percent.

Ownership is split. Geometry engine (tier layouts, curved rows): owned by the Stagecraft squad — tag them on anything touching `layout/`. Pricing overlays and availability shading: Box Office Platform team. Accessibility seat markers: check with the Inclusive Design guild before approving. SVG export is unowned legacy; changes there need two approvals. Performance regressions over 50ms per render block the merge. For anything ambiguous, or to request a domain reviewer, write to the renderer triage inbox.

escalation mailbox, tadug-kafof: lamion@plorvadyn.test